I love this post. I believe things work best when people take responsibility for themselves. Teaching our children skills that help them navigate the world is a much more effective and empowered way to live, rather than to dumb them down by attempting to squash that which we believe needs to be controlled or eradicated. People get so offended so easily. Looking within to find out why we are so offended or put off by what others say or do is of much greater value. Getting everyone to agree on what is appropriate and what is not is ridiculous. Even "cuss words" are something people take immediate offense to, even though the offense was just handed down through the generations. It is not actually the word that is offensive, but the idea of it, and most have never even had their own original thought about it.

Thanks for broaching this subject. It's definitely one worth deep examination if we are to become a society of loving, empowered people. I appreciate your perspective @dwinblood.
